RAIN RFID

RAIN RFID refers to a standardised radio technology in the UHF range for the contactless identification of many objects over longer distances. It is based on globally aligned protocols and is used primarily when objects need to be captured quickly and without line of sight. Compared with high frequency, RAIN RFID is designed for mass reading over several metres, while HF only supports short distances. The technology can be integrated seamlessly into ERP systems, WMS or MES systems and therefore enables continuous digital capture of material and goods flows. RAIN RFID supports the fast and reliable identification of many objects at read points during ongoing operations.
